Harry (Shorty) Copeland

January 26, 1909 — August 8, 1974

Harry (Shorty) Copeland, 65, of Blooming Valley, died Thursday, August 8, 1974, at Hamot Medical Center, Erie, after an extended illness.

A son of Moses and Jennie Galbraith Copeland, he was born in Forest County January 26, 1909.  He married Laura Galbreath, August 30, 1930.  An employee of American Viscose Division of FMC Corp., he took disability retirement in 1968.  He was a member of Crawford-Erie County State Police Encampment and a member of Black Ash Soprtmen's Club.

In addition to his widow, survivors include three sons, Richard H. of Cochranton, Terry O. of Saegertown and Daniel P. of Akron, OH; five sisters, Mrs. Goldie Bissell of Jamestown, NY, Mrs. Robert (Irene) King of Pleasantville, Mrs. Genevieve Nuttall of West Hickory; Mrs. Harry (Wilma) Williams of Tionesta; and Mrs. Phyllis Kelsey of Falconer, NY; three brothers, Perry of Bradford, Emerson of Titusville and S. Rufus of Saegertown; and eleven grandchildren.

Services were held at Waid Funeral Home.

Interment was in Greendale Cemetery.
